<br /> CITY OF REDWOOD CITY fo.2A-25 <br /> TREE MAINTENANCE WORKER I-II <br /> Clean and maintain climbing and trimming equipment. <br /> Plant, stake and spray trees. <br /> Operate chipper and drive trucks. <br /> Perform related duties as assigned. <br /> QUALIFICATIONS <br /> Knowledae of: <br /> <br /> Materjals, equjpment, and methods used in the trimmjng and removal of <br /> trees. <br /> Tree planting and maintenance methods. <br /> Safe work practices. <br /> Ability to: <br /> <br /> Operate a variety of park maintenance equipment. <br /> Use hand and power tools skillfully and safely. <br /> Check and recognize defects in trimming equipment. <br /> Climb with rope and saddle to perform an aerial rescue and prune small scale <br /> trees. <br /> Understand and carry out both oral and written directions. <br /> Establish and maintain effective work relationships with those contacted in the <br /> performance of required duties. <br /> Physical Characteristics: <br /> <br /> Must be able to perform heavy manual labor, work outside in varying climatic <br /> conditions and climb trees. <br /> Experience and Education: <br /> Any combination of experience and education that would likely provide the <br /> required knowledge and abilities are qualifying.
